Jiyai Shin is a South Korean professional golfer and former world number one who has won 11 times on the LPGA Tour, including two major championships, and dozens more across other tours worldwide. Early Life & Family

Shin was born on April 28, 1988, in Yeonggwang-gun, South Jeolla Province, South Korea. She turned professional in 2005 and rose rapidly through the Korean domestic tour system.

Rise to Fame

In 2007, Shin broke KLPGA Tour records by winning ten events in nineteen starts. She announced herself on the world stage in 2008 when, playing just ten LPGA Tour events as a non-member, she won three of them, including the Women’s British Open and the season-ending ADT Championship.

Career History

Shin became world number one for the first time on May 3, 2010, and held the top ranking for a total of 25 weeks over her career. She has won 11 times on the LPGA Tour, including two major championships, and has 66 professional wins across all tours combined, including extensive success on the LPGA of Korea Tour and, more recently, the LPGA of Japan Tour, where she has continued competing into her late 30s.

How They Built Their Wealth

Shin’s wealth has been built primarily through tournament prize money accumulated across the LPGA Tour, KLPGA Tour, and LPGA of Japan Tour over a two-decade professional career, supplemented by endorsement deals typical of a multiple major champion and former world number one. Precise current net worth figures are not independently verifiable.
